The president had previously fired Ihor Fomenko as Ukroboronprom Acting CEO.
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ky has appointed former Kherson Governor Yuriy Husyev as CEO of Ukraine's state-run Ukroboronprom Concern.
Relevant decree No. 532/2020 of December 3 is available on the president's website.
"To appoint Yuriy Veniaminovych Husyev as CEO of state-run Ukroboronprom Concern," the decree says.
By another decree, the president had fired Ihor Fomenko as Ukroboronprom Acting CEO.
